DBMS Kadma High School Annual Sports Day Crowns Emerald House Champions

Padma Shri Awardee Purnima Mahato Graces 19th Sports Meet at JRD Complex

Key Points:

  • Emerald House clinches overall championship at DBMS Kadma sports event
  • Sapphire House bags runners-up position and Most Disciplined House title
  • Students showcase talent through innovative drills and athletic events

JAMSHEDPUR – The 19th Annual Sports Day at DBMS Kadma High School saw Emerald House emerge victorious amid spectacular performances.

National-level athletes carried the ceremonial torch. Ayush Raj led participants in taking the sportsman’s oath.

“Sports build character and determination,” emphasized Chief Guest Purnima Mahato in her address.

The event featured creative drill performances. Students showcased Christmas, Emoji, and Umbrella drills.

Athletic Achievements

Raj Singh dominated sub-junior boys’ events. Dhara Mahato excelled in sub-junior girls’ category.

Meanwhile, Arush Das and Himanshu Mahato shared junior boys’ honors. Sakshi Sahu clinched junior girls’ title.

“The competition level was exceptionally high this year,” remarked a sports official.

Outstanding Performances

Mayank Dheebar secured senior boys’ best athlete award. Sumona Isha Mandal won senior girls’ category.

Furthermore, Topaz House displayed exceptional coordination. They won the Best March Past trophy.

Sports Coordinator Suprava Panda received appreciation. Her team organized the event flawlessly.

The celebration highlighted the school’s sporting excellence. It fostered competitive spirit among students.
